well, I'm guessing most of these were done in one sitting? I would set aside some time each day for a week, and work on one self-portrait for a longer period of time that you have in the past. Really find your weak points artistically, and make corrections. Get a really worked drawing/painting of yourself that was done from life. Would be great to see what the outcome of that would be. Don't be afraid to go back and erase, fix mistakes, or change a viewpoint. Sometimes those marks are what gives the drawing or painting the life it needs to really show yourself. Giving the artwork it's own history of mistakes and corrections and learning opens a window to the artists history.
